Daniela Montoya Quiroz (born August 22, 1990 in Medellín ) is a Colombian national soccer player who scored the first World Cup goal for the Colombian women's national soccer team .

Career

Montoya currently plays for the Colombian club Formas Íntimas in the Liga Antioquia.

International

In the summer of 2010, Montoya took part with the U-20 team in the U-20 Women's World Cup 2010 , in which Colombia reached the game for third place, but lost it to South Korea. Montoya scored the first two goals for the 3-0 win in the group game against Costa Rica.

In the same year she made her debut in the Colombian national soccer team on November 5 at the Sudamericano Femenino 2010 against Paraguay . Eight days later, she scored her first international goal for the senior team in an 8-0 win against Uruguay . Colombia qualified for the second round and surprisingly won the last group game against the two-time World Cup participant Argentina, which placed the team in second place behind Brazil and qualified for the first time for the 2011 World Cup and the 2012 Olympic Games. Montoya was then also part of the squad for the 2011 Women's World Cup in Germany and was used in two games. Colombia were eliminated from the group stage without a win or scoring, but could win a point in the last meaningless game against North Korea . A year later she was part of the squad for the football tournament at the Olympic Games in London . Montoya was used in two games, but this time Colombia lost all three games and were eliminated from the bottom of the group.

In 2014 she participated with Colombia again in the Sudamericano Femenino and was able to contribute to second place again, with Colombia as the only team not to lose a game. Colombia qualified again for the World Cup and the Olympic Games. In November 2014, she then took part in the Central American and Caribbean Games with Colombia , scoring the 1-0 winner in the semifinals against Venezuela . The final against Mexico was then lost 2-0.

Montoya was first nominated for the provisional roster in April 2015, and then for the final roster in May.

In the first group game at the World Cup against Mexico , Colombia were down 1-0 up until the 82nd minute, then Montoya scored the first goal for the Colombians, a long-range shot under the crossbar. A goal she had previously not been recognized because of a striker foul. It was also used in the surprising 2-0 win against World Cup favorites France , which had a bad day. With this first victory for the Colombians in a World Cup game, the team was already in the knockout round before the last game against England and was able to cope with the 1: 2 defeat.
